Transaction 846ae4b9d4b8a3a40bfb8eea07876376e72e5f2a3cc55bc51c3a35c31d9ed5bb
3 Input
1 Outputs
- 846ae4b9d4b8a3a40bfb8eea07876376e72e5f2a3cc55bc51c3a35c31d9ed5bb:0
value 6225767
address 35NGMkxEZrhBp2awh7RCfFYFsXhREFReJC